Congregation Data

Name: Fieldgate Street Great Synagogue
Previous Name: Fieldgate Street Synagogue
Address: 41 Fieldgate Street, London E1 1JU
Congregations Incorporated: Lubner and Lomzer Synagogue (after 1947)
Vine Court Synagogue (1965)
Alie Street Synagogue (1969)
Ezras Chaim, Ain Yacov and Poltava Synagogue (1973)
Stepney Orthodox Synagogue (after 1966)
Local Authority: London Borough of Tower Hamlets
Current Status: Synagogue extant but no longer active. Last service held 22 September 2007
Date Founded: 1899
Ritual: Orthodox - Ashkenazi
Affiliation: An affiliated synagogue to the Federation of Synagogues.  (A section of members were, and some may still be, affiliated for burial rights to the West End Great Synagogue.)
Membership Data: 1905 - 140 (Jewish Year Book 1906)
1915 - 150 (Jewish Year Book 1916)
